Globe Life Park

Globe Life Park, located in Arlington, Texas, was the home stadium of the Texas Rangers, a Major League Baseball team, from 1994 until 2019. Known for its distinctive red brick exterior and a seating capacity of over 48,000, it offered a fan-friendly atmosphere and a variety of amenities. The park showcased a traditional baseball layout and was well-regarded for its entertainment options. In 2020, the Rangers moved to Globe Life Field, a new stadium nearby, which features a retractable roof. Globe Life Park has since been repurposed for events and concerts.
